SUMMARY

Deleting the last item in the Clipboard applet clears the clipboard, whether
the clipboard contains the contents of that last item or something else that is
not listed in the applet.

STEPS TO REPRODUCE

1. Completely clear the history in the Clipboard applet;
2. In the settings of the Clipboard applet, enable the "Ignore images" option;
3. Copy some text to the clipboard;
4. Open any image editing app (Kolourpaint in my case);
5. Select all or part of the image and copy it to the clipboard;
6. Make sure the copied image is in the clipboard by pasting it into a new
window of the image editing app (or whatever);
7. In the Clipboard applet, delete the only item that contains previously
copied text by clicking the delete button that appears when you hover over it
(but not the "Clear History" button at the top right of the applet);
8. Try to paste previously copied image into a new window of the image editing
app (or whatever).

OBSERVED RESULT

The clipboard is empty.

EXPECTED RESULT

The clipboard still contains the previously copied image.

SOFTWARE/OS VERSIONS

Operating System: KDE neon 5.24
KDE Plasma Version: 5.24.3
KDE Frameworks Version: 5.91.0
Qt Version: 5.15.3
Graphics Platform: X11
